Moving Companies in Westview, FL
Local moves in Westview typically total $300 to $600 for a studio or 1-bedroom (roughly $100 to $150 an hour for 2 to 3 movers), $1,000 to $2,500 for a 2- to 3-bedroom home with a 3- to 4-mover crew over 5 to 8 hours, and $2,500 to $4,500 or more for a larger 4-plus bedroom home. Long-distance moves range from $2,500 for a small apartment up to $6,000 or more for a full household.
Ask where your mover dispatches from — if the company is based far south in Broward or southern Miami-Dade, you'll pay for their drive time on both ends of the job. Basic carrier liability covers only $0.60 per pound per item, so a broken $1,000 television weighing 20 pounds nets just $12; ask about full value protection for anything pricier. Get a binding estimate rather than a verbal quote, since a non-binding number can legally rise by 10% or more on delivery. Summer and early fall bring near-daily afternoon downpours, so waterproof plastic bins and bag mattresses before moving day. Check whether your street or building requires a parking or loading permit for a large truck, and budget $20 to $40 per mover in tip for a half day, $50 or more for a full one.

Who's moving to Westview, FL
Federal tax-filer migration data for Miami-Dade County.
52% arrived from another state. Long-haul moves need a carrier with active interstate operating authority — plenty of local companies don't hold one.

Households arriving from another state report $178,382 in average annual income; those relocating from elsewhere in Florida report $67,268. Long-distance arrivals are the higher-budget half of the market.
How this works: IRS SOI County-to-County Migration Data, 2022-2023. The IRS compares the address on consecutive tax returns, so every move here is a real filed household. The catch: it publishes annually with about a two-year lag, counts Miami-Dade County rather than city limits exactly, misses people who don't file a return, and leaves 11% of moves unattributed to a specific county, because flows too small to publish are grouped into regional buckets instead.
